IT Business Analyst-Remote

JOB DESCRIPTION

Summary of PositionThe IT Business Analyst will support both IT and business technology initiatives. This position will work closing with our Product and Project Managers and will be responsible for providing business analyst support. This position is also responsible for ensuring engineering, quality assurance, and user acceptance testing teams have the required detail to deliver to defined requirements.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Partner with Product Management to execute on the product roadmap by working with cross-functional teams to capture business requirements and create supporting artifacts.
  • Provide business analyst support for large transformational projects through activities such as requirements workshops, process mapping exercises, and gap analysis.
  • Lead grooming and clarification sessions to provide engineering, QA, and UAT teams detailed requirements to develop and test against.
  • Trace requirements through the delivery lifecycle from definition to release.
  • Partner with User Acceptance Testers to ensure the delivered product meets the business objectives and launch criteria.
